一、从”聊天对话框”到”本地自动化中枢”:技术定位的突破性转变
传统AI助理多局限于网页端对话交互,而Clawdbot通过本地化部署实现了三大技术跨越:
-
跨软件操作能力
基于系统级API调用框架,Clawdbot可同时操控浏览器、IDE、办公软件等20+类本地应用。例如在开发场景中,它能自动完成”浏览器打开文档→IDE复制代码→终端执行构建→邮件发送结果”的完整流程。技术实现上采用分层架构:class SoftwareAdapter:def __init__(self, app_type):self.driver = select_driver(app_type) # 根据应用类型选择驱动def execute_action(self, action_chain):for action in action_chain:self.driver.perform(action) # 执行原子操作序列
-
本地化部署优势
通过轻量化容器化部署(约150MB镜像),Clawdbot在保持低资源占用(CPU<5%,内存<200MB)的同时,实现了敏感数据的本地处理。对比云端方案,其响应延迟降低80%,特别适合金融、医疗等对数据安全要求严苛的领域。 -
混合推理引擎架构
采用”规则引擎+LLM”的混合架构:
- 规则引擎处理确定性任务(如文件操作、UI点击)
- LLM处理语义理解、异常决策等非结构化任务
- 两者通过标准化接口交互,确保系统稳定性
二、三大核心技术亮点解析
1. 跨平台指令标准化协议
Clawdbot定义了统一的跨应用指令集(CAIL - Cross-Application Instruction Language),将不同软件的API差异抽象为标准化操作单元。例如:
{"operation": "data_transfer","source": {"app": "chrome","element": "//div[@id='result']"},"target": {"app": "vscode","file": "/project/main.py","position": "line:10"}}
这种设计使开发者无需学习各软件API,通过声明式编程即可完成复杂自动化流程。
2. 动态上下文感知系统
为解决传统RPA工具在环境变化时的脆弱性,Clawdbot构建了三级上下文感知机制:
- UI元素指纹:结合视觉特征与DOM结构生成唯一标识
- 进程状态监控:实时跟踪目标应用的生命周期
- 语义理解缓存:对重复操作进行模式识别优化
在测试环境中,该系统使自动化脚本的健壮性提升60%,异常恢复时间缩短至3秒内。
3. 可视化开发工作台
提供低代码开发环境,支持:
- 拖拽式流程设计
- 实时调试预览
- 版本对比回滚
- 多人协作编辑
特别设计的”操作录制”功能可自动生成CAIL脚本,将自动化开发效率提升5倍以上。
三、典型应用场景与开发实践
场景1:研发效能提升
某开发团队使用Clawdbot实现:
- 自动拉取Jira任务需求
- 生成标准化开发分支
- 执行单元测试并生成报告
- 合并代码并更新文档
该流程使单个任务的交付周期从2小时缩短至15分钟,错误率降低90%。
场景2:数据处理自动化
在金融分析场景中,Clawdbot可:
# 示例:自动化财报处理流程def process_financial_report():# 1. 从邮箱下载附件download_attachments("finance@example.com")# 2. 解析PDF表格tables = extract_tables("Q2_report.pdf")# 3. 数据清洗转换cleaned_data = clean_data(tables)# 4. 导入分析系统upload_to_analysis_system(cleaned_data)
整个流程无需人工干预,处理100页财报的时间从4小时压缩至8分钟。
场景3:跨平台测试验证
通过组合20+个基础操作单元,Clawdbot可构建复杂的跨平台测试用例:
- 在浏览器完成用户注册
- 验证手机端推送通知
- 检查数据库记录更新
- 生成可视化测试报告
这种端到端测试方案使测试覆盖率提升40%,回归测试效率提高3倍。
四、开发者生态与未来演进
Clawdbot采用开放架构设计:
- 插件市场:支持开发者扩展新应用适配器
- 技能商店:共享预置自动化流程模板
- API网关:提供RESTful接口供其他系统调用
目前社区已贡献500+插件,覆盖主流开发工具和办公软件。技术路线图显示,后续版本将重点优化:
- 多模态交互能力(语音/手势控制)
- 边缘设备部署支持
- 行业垂直领域解决方案库
对于开发者而言,Clawdbot不仅是一个自动化工具,更是构建本地AI生态的基础平台。其开源特性使企业能够基于自身需求进行深度定制,在保障数据安全的同时,获得媲美云端服务的智能化能力。随着RPA与LLM技术的深度融合,这类本地化智能助理或将重新定义人机协作的边界。